DISMISSED FOR WANT OF PROSECUTION
On March 2, 2012, we notified appellant that the trial court clerk filed a notification of
late clerk’s record stating that the clerk’s record has not been filed because (1) appellant has
failed to pay or make arrangements to pay the clerk’s fee for preparing the record, and (2)
appellant is not entitled to appeal without paying the fee. We ordered appellant to provide
written proof to this court on or before March 19, 2012, that either (1) the clerk’s fee has been
paid or arrangements have been made to pay the clerk’s fee, or (2) appellant is entitled to appeal 04-12-00052-CV
without paying the clerk’s fee. We warned appellant that if she failed to respond within the time
provided, this appeal would be dismissed for want of prosecution. See TEX. R. APP. P. 37.3(b).
To date, appellant has not filed any response with this court. Therefore, we dismiss this
appeal for want of prosecution. See TEX. R. APP. P. 37.3(b), 42.3(c). Costs of this appeal are
taxed against appellant. See id. R. 43.4.
